The wait for an ADHD diagnosis can be frustrating. Many people with untreated ADHD struggle with their personal and professional lives. People with ADHD might even be suffering from addiction issues. Untreated ADHD can also result in anxiety and depression.

Some doctors are not able to handle the long waiting periods for ADHD assessments and treatment. According to NHS Greater Manchester, there is a high demand for these services. Furthermore, the medications used to treat ADHD are out of stock. One patient reported a waiting time of up to 18 months for his prescription of Xaggitin. The company that makes this medication, Ethypharm, has said they are working on resolving the shortage as quickly as they can.

Therapy

Therapy is a great option for those suffering from ADHD. Adults and children alike can benefit from therapy, which can reduce symptoms and improve the quality of life. Individual sessions, family counseling or group therapy can be incorporated into therapy. These services can also help individuals combat symptoms of other mental health issues, such as depression and anxiety. The most effective treatment for ADHD is individualized to each person's needs. This type of therapy, called c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), is a highly effective treatment. CBT is a method of teaching people to modify their negative behaviors and thoughts and also to use positive self-talk to tackle their problems.

Support groups

Participating in a support group is beneficial for those with ADHD. These groups provide a safe space for discussion, and help you understand the disorder better. They can also offer you resources to enhance your quality of life. If you're interested in attending a support group, search for one specifically designed for those with ADHD. It is ideal for the group to have a therapist that can offer advice and help in managing your condition.

Some people prefer to treat their symptoms through medication, while others prefer therapy. These sessions may include cognitive behaviour therapy (CBT). CBT is a problem-solving talking treatment that can help you manage your thoughts and behaviours more efficiently. It's a great treatment for both children and adults with ADHD.

In addition to the medication, a good treatment strategy for ADHD includes educational and family support. Parents should inform their children about the condition and assist them in understanding how it affects them. They should also implement behavioural management techniques at home and in the classroom. This will assist them in dealing with their ADHD symptoms and prevent problems in the future.

A child with ADHD requires treatment across all aspects of their lives in their home, at school, with their friends and in the community. It is crucial for professionals and teachers to be aware of the disorder, so they can support the young person's learning. Parents and their children may need to be trained to assist their children at home. Medicines are an essential component of treatment and should be introduced gradually, a process referred to as the titration. Some children need a combination of treatment options, including medication and cognitive-behavioural therapy. These treatments can help kids realize their full potential.
